Transaction 943f2d22024ad03dc5682e2fb84e87505d8a71f8aec7625f835843ff0d617418

27 Input
2 Outputs
  • 943f2d22024ad03dc5682e2fb84e87505d8a71f8aec7625f835843ff0d617418:0
  • value  5290481352
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 943f2d22024ad03dc5682e2fb84e87505d8a71f8aec7625f835843ff0d617418:1
  • value  592604
    address  1N2hM7jmYjETB1Vfs1Ubq8H4pmi2kjMusT